The Raw Bar, Popponesset Marketplace

Popponesset, MA 02649
The Raw Bar, Popponesset Marketplace The Raw Bar, Popponesset Marketplace is one of the popular Seafood Restaurant located in ,Popponesset listed under Bar in Popponesset , Local business in Popponesset , Restaurant in Popponesset ,

Contact Details & Working Hours

Map of The Raw Bar, Popponesset Marketplace